Proper Storage Preparation
Proper preparation is essential to protect your belongings while they are in storage. Cleaning items before storing them ensures everything stays in excellent condition. Furniture, appliances, and equipment should be thoroughly dried to avoid moisture-related issues. Packing materials such as quality packing supplies help ensure safe handling. Labeling each container clearly simplifies retrieval. Preparation ensures that everything remains in good condition throughout the storage period.
Organizing items before placing them in storage also makes the unit more functional. Grouping similar items together allows for better use of space and easier retrieval. Heavier items should be placed at the bottom to prevent shifting or damage. Creating a simple layout plan makes retrieval easy. This foresight prevents repeated rearranging. Smart Storage Strategies
Efficient use of storage space makes storage more practical. Strategic stacking and thoughtful placement improve organization and protect items. Items used more frequently belong near the entrance for easy access. Shelving maximizes available height. Clear pathways within the unit allow smooth access to all areas. Organization makes storage functional rather than frustrating.
